**Responsible for monitoring and controlling the company's vehicle fleet**, ensuring appropriate, safe, and efficient use of automobiles. Primarily works on monitoring vehicle tracking systems, identifying route deviations, signal failures, and behaviors outside established operational standards.
**Main Responsibilities**
* Monitor fleet vehicles daily via the tracking system;
* Identify and record route deviations, speeding, unscheduled stops, and loss of tracker signal;
* Contact responsible parties for drivers to clarify incidents and record justifications;
* Prepare daily and weekly fleet performance and movement reports;
* Monitor usage and consumption indicators (mileage, usage time, fueling, etc.);
* Manage schedules for preventive and corrective vehicle maintenance;
* Support vehicle release and retrieval processes;
* Update driver and vehicle registrations on control platforms;
* Propose operational improvements based on tracking data and incident history.
